How they compare

Belarus currently reports 725,240 against 654,881 in Switzerland, a difference of 70,359.

That makes Belarus's figure about 1.1 times Switzerland's.

Across all 26 years both countries report, Belarus has been ahead every year.

Belarus ranks 109th and Switzerland ranks 112th of 191 countries.

Belarus has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
